Niosomes are nanosized vesicles made up of nonionic surfactants and cholesterol that variety when these compounds are dispersed in an aqueous medium. These lipid-dependent buildings are much like liposomes but vary in their composition, as niosomes use nonionic surfactants as opposed to phospholipids. The one of a kind characteristic of niosomes lies within their ability to encapsulate both hydrophilic and hydrophobic drugs within their bilayer membrane.
